厦门网站快照优化公司,提供网站建设电话,php搭建网站后台,免费二维码制作1. 前置条件
本篇续接自 win11编译pytorch cuda128版本流程#xff0c;阅读前请先参考上一篇配置环境。
访问https://kkgithub.com/pytorch/audio/archive/refs/tags/v2.6.0.tar.gz下载源码#xff0c;下载后解压#xff1b;
2. 编译
在visual studio 2022安装目录下查找…1. 前置条件
本篇续接自 win11编译pytorch cuda128版本流程阅读前请先参考上一篇配置环境。
访问https://kkgithub.com/pytorch/audio/archive/refs/tags/v2.6.0.tar.gz下载源码下载后解压
2. 编译
在visual studio 2022安装目录下查找如下文件路径
VC\Auxiliary\Build\vcvarsall.bat
打开 Miniforge Prompt依次执行如下代码
conda activate torch_build_env##替换成自己的路径
call C:\Program Files (x86)\Microsoft Visual Studio\2019\Community\VC\Auxiliary\Build\vcvarsall.bat x64cd c:\audio-2.6.0
##执行前先确认删除build目录
python setup.py bdist_wheel
如果遇到如下ffmpeg下载错误一般是s3.amazonaws.com无法访问造成 error: downloading https://pytorch.s3.amazonaws.com/torchaudio/ffmpeg/2023-08-14/windows/4.4.4.tar.gz failedstatus_code: 35status_string: SSL connect errorFAILED: f4-populate-prefix/src/f4-populate-stamp/f4-populate-download C:/audio-2.6.0/build/temp.win-amd64-cpython-310/Release/_deps/f4-subbuild/f4-populate-prefix/src/f4-populate-stamp/f4-populate-download
可以参考报错日志手动下载ffmpeg源码包放到指定src目录下。
或者设置代理让cmake可以访问到网址
set HTTP_PROXYsocket5|http://yourproxy.com:port
set HTTPS_PROXYsocket5|http|https://yourproxy.com:port
编译完成后wheel包在dist目录下使用pip安装
pip install dist\torchaudio-2.6.0a0-cp310-cp310-win_amd64.whl